To insert keyframes:<br />

Creating Animations 215<br />

1. From the Storyboard tab, select a keyframe and choose Insert.<br />

2. From the dialog, choose the Number <strong>of</strong> keyframes to add to the<br />

Storyboard tab. Set a default Keyframe duration for each created<br />

keyframe.<br />

3. Choose to add keyframe(s) at a Location before or after the currently<br />

selected keyframe or before/after the first or last keyframe.<br />

4. (Optional) Check Insert blank keyframes if you don't want to include<br />

run forward objects in your keyframes. Blank frames are useful "filler"<br />

frames that add breaks in your animation for messages, logos, etc.<br />

5. Click OK.<br />

An inserted frame will honour any animation runs that may transect it if the<br />

Insert blank keyframes setting remains unchecked (by creating an additional<br />

tweened object). If checked, the blank frame will break any transecting<br />

animation path(s) and not add tweened objects.<br />

Once you've created a keyframe sequence you can sub-divide or split any<br />

selected keyframe further.<br />

To split a selected keyframe:<br />

• Click the Split keyframe button on the Storyboard tab.<br />

• From the dialog, enter the number <strong>of</strong> divisions that the keyframe is to<br />

be split into, then click OK. Each new keyframe's duration is an equal<br />

division <strong>of</strong> the original keyframe's duration.<br />

To view or edit a particular keyframe:<br />

• Select a keyframe in the Storyboard tab.<br />

Use your keyboard's Page Up and Page Down keys to navigate<br />

along your animation storyboard.<br />

To delete a keyframe:<br />

• Select the keyframe and choose Delete.
